The first table below looks at the demand for Magik skills in IT jobs advertised across the UK. Included is a guide to the average salaries offered in IT jobs that have cited Magik over the 3 months to 23 May 2013 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years. The second table is for comparison and provides aggregates for all of the Programming Languages category.
